In this article, we will review the top natural gas ovens available in Australia.Firstly, an important factor to consider is the capacity of the oven. Depending on the size of your family or how often you cook, you may want to opt for a larger or smaller oven. Two popular options are the 60cm and 90cm ovens. The 60cm oven is perfect for small to medium-sized households, while the 90cm oven is ideal for larger families or those who love to host dinner parties.Next, we have the cooking functions. A good natural gas oven should be versatile and offer a range of cooking options to meet your needs. Some of the most common cooking functions include:1. Conventional: This is the classic mode where heat is evenly circulated throughout the oven.2. Fan-forced: In this mode, the heat is circulated by a fan, resulting in faster cooking times and an even distribution of heat.3. Grill: The grill function is perfect for cooking food with a crispy outer layer or for finishing off a dish.4. Fan-assisted grill: This function combines the grill and fan-forced settings, resulting in even cooking and a crispy exterior.Now that we have covered the basics, let's take a closer look at some of the best natural gas ovens available in Australia.1. When it comes to choosing between a wood burning stove and a multi-fuel stove, there are a number of factors you should take into consideration, such as the size of your room, your lifestyle, and your budget. In this blog post, we'll take a closer look at the different types of stoves available, including log burners, multi-fuel stoves, and pellet stoves, and help you decide which stove is right for you.Wood Burning Stoves:Wood burning stoves are designed to burn seasoned wood logs, which are readily available in many parts of the world. They are ideal for use in smaller rooms, as they are more compact than multi-fuel stoves and typically have a smaller output. Wood burning stoves are also more environmentally friendly than other types of stoves, as they do not produce harmful emissions.One of the disadvantages of wood burning stoves is that they require a constant supply of dry wood. If you live in an area where wood is not readily available, you may need to source it from further afield, which can be costly. Additionally, wood burning stoves can be less efficient than other types of stoves, as they often require more frequent cleaning and maintenance.Multi-Fuel Stoves:Multi-fuel stoves are designed to burn a range of fuels, including coal, wood, and peat. They are available in a range of sizes and styles, and are ideal for larger rooms or open-plan living spaces. Multi-fuel stoves are often more efficient than wood burning stoves, as they can burn a range of fuels and therefore offer greater flexibility.One of the downsides of multi-fuel stoves is that they can be more expensive than wood burning stoves, as they require additional components, such as a grate, to burn solid fuel. Additionally, multi-fuel stoves can be more difficult to clean and maintain, as they require regular cleaning to remove ash and debris.Pellet Stoves:Pellet stoves are designed to burn compressed wood pellets, which are made from waste wood products and are available in many parts of the world. They offer a high level of efficiency and are very easy to use, as they require minimal cleaning and maintenance.One of the disadvantages of pellet stoves is that they can be more expensive than other types of stoves, as they require additional components, such as a hopper and a pellet feeder. Additionally, pellet stoves may require a larger initial investment, as the pellets are often more expensive than other types of fuel.In conclusion, when deciding between a wood burning stove, a multi-fuel stove, or a pellet stove, there are a number of factors to consider. The size of your room, your lifestyle, and your budget will all play a role in determining which type of stove is right for you. Regardless of which stove you choose, be sure to choose a high-quality model that is built to last, and that meets all safety and environmental standards.
